2884 Commits

Author SHA1 Message Date
roc+%cs.cmu.edu
c1271515ea Bug 363183. Fix getComputedStyle left/top/width/height for tables. r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@244391 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-29 21:53:10 +00:00
reed%reedloden.com
e8890e3e65 Bug 413945 - "Text on HTML buttons is invisible on hover with HighContrastInverse Theme" [p=twanno@lycos.nl (Teune van Steeg) r+sr=roc a1.9=schrep]
git-svn-id: svn://10.0.0.236/trunk@244105 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-27 04:34:24 +00:00
reed%reedloden.com
1fce33cc48 Bug 413274 - ""ASSERTION: How can this ever happen?: '*aUnconstrainedSize <= scriptLevelSize'"" [p=vladimir.sukhoy@gmail.com (Vlad Sukhoy) r+sr=roc a1.9=beltzner]
git-svn-id: svn://10.0.0.236/trunk@244095 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-27 03:55:40 +00:00
roc+%cs.cmu.edu
b4a9606ffe Bug 412901. getComputedStyle should return actual border widths (i.e. including round-to-device-pixels that happens during style resolution and layout). r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@244073 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-26 23:54:40 +00:00
reed%reedloden.com
bd8f3efbab Bug 413272 - "HTML SELECT does not show selected item in windows "selected text" style - recent regression" (use new CSS system color for html select options) [p=twanno@lycos.nl (Teune van Steeg) r+sr=roc a=blocking1.9+]
git-svn-id: svn://10.0.0.236/trunk@243892 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-24 09:31:46 +00:00
reed%reedloden.com
606be5a7ee Bug 413198 - "Make layout.css.report_errors apply to debug build text terminal (stderr)" [p=matt@nightrealms.com (Matthew Cline) r+sr=dbaron a1.9=schrep]
git-svn-id: svn://10.0.0.236/trunk@243724 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-22 11:52:27 +00:00
bzbarsky%mit.edu
7ac70fe6c9 Fix bug 405818: need to copy the original sheet URI when cloning. r+sr=dbaron,
a=schrep.


git-svn-id: svn://10.0.0.236/trunk@243713 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-22 04:26:02 +00:00
jruderman%hmc.edu
4e7eb01b7f Add crashtest
git-svn-id: svn://10.0.0.236/trunk@243630 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-21 00:12:55 +00:00
bzbarsky%mit.edu
be4ece099e Adding test
git-svn-id: svn://10.0.0.236/trunk@243620 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-20 18:05:39 +00:00
jwalden%mit.edu
eb14fa2587 Bug 346690 - Add support for the 'none' keyword for the CSS cursor property. r=dbaron, sr=mats, a=schrep
git-svn-id: svn://10.0.0.236/trunk@243466 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-18 18:40:29 +00:00
bzbarsky%mit.edu
cc24d0fe78 Add an internal security-check-less method for adding rules to stylesheets to
fix bug 386939.  r+sr=dbaron


git-svn-id: svn://10.0.0.236/trunk@243422 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-18 05:23:44 +00:00
reed%reedloden.com
fdc93897cd Bug 404825 - "Bookmark folders in Personal Toolbar" [p=ventnor.bugzilla@yahoo.com.au (Michael Ventnor) r+sr=roc a1.9=schrep]
git-svn-id: svn://10.0.0.236/trunk@243359 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-17 10:24:32 +00:00
reed%reedloden.com
197cf15906 Bug 412281 - "[GTK] Unfocused options list looks like focused ones" (use -moz-cellhighlight* for non focused selects) [p=twanno@lycos.nl (Teune van Steeg) r+sr=roc a1.9=schrep]
git-svn-id: svn://10.0.0.236/trunk@243358 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-17 10:22:34 +00:00
roc+%cs.cmu.edu
4b1b6f1f15 Bug 411603 crashtest
git-svn-id: svn://10.0.0.236/trunk@243022 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-13 21:00:49 +00:00
roc+%cs.cmu.edu
8f351d6b6d Bug 411603. Avoid circular definition and infinite recursion by interpreting 'scriptminsize' in em/ex units as relative to the parent font size. r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@243021 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-13 20:57:03 +00:00
dwitte%stanford.edu
17637c1a37 get rid of nsStyleStruct base type. b=408933, r+sr=dbaron, a=beltzner
git-svn-id: svn://10.0.0.236/trunk@242851 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-10 20:56:50 +00:00
dwitte%stanford.edu
23104392b7 use nsAutoTArray for nsCSSDeclaration::mOrder. b=410357, r+sr=dbaron, a=blocking1.9+
git-svn-id: svn://10.0.0.236/trunk@242846 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-10 20:13:24 +00:00
martijn.martijn%gmail.com
7bcb94c4ff Bug 407016 – Marquee GetMinWidth() is no longer 0 after bug 402567 landed, r=dholbert, sr=bzbarsky, a=blocking1.9
git-svn-id: svn://10.0.0.236/trunk@242722 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-09 12:43:44 +00:00
roc+%cs.cmu.edu
7caf8b7991 Bug 355548. Clean up MathML's font handling by moving most of it to the style system. Creates nsMathMLElement to put functionality there. Tightens MathML attribute parsing and introduces full support for 'scriptsizemultiplier', 'scriptminsize' and their interactions with CSS font-size. r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@242716 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-09 09:38:32 +00:00
roc+%cs.cmu.edu
aee1f987f6 backing out bug 355548 due to test failures
git-svn-id: svn://10.0.0.236/trunk@242652 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-08 23:11:30 +00:00
roc+%cs.cmu.edu
fb0a2b5cae Bug 355548. Clean up MathML's font handling by moving most of it to the style system. Creates nsMathMLElement to put functionality there. Tightens MathML attribute parsing and introduces full support for 'scriptsizemultiplier', 'scriptminsize' and their interactions with CSS font-size. r+s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@242648 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-08 22:36:56 +00:00
jruderman%hmc.edu
86f4902ed4 Add crashtest.
git-svn-id: svn://10.0.0.236/trunk@242523 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-06 23:47:02 +00:00
reed%reedloden.com
dda31ecdc2 Bug 105708 - "move nsUnitConversion.h" [p=reg@openpave.org (Jeremy Lea) r+sr+a1.9=roc]
git-svn-id: svn://10.0.0.236/trunk@242241 18797224-902f-48f8-a5cc-f745e15eee43
2008-01-01 10:11:08 +00:00
sayrer%gmail.com
68e2976099 Bug 387522. Native JSON support. r=crowder/jst, sr=brendan
git-svn-id: svn://10.0.0.236/trunk@242129 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-27 21:34:07 +00:00
dwitte%stanford.edu
b90c2e300d (final) relanding since this has no Ts impact.
git-svn-id: svn://10.0.0.236/trunk@241998 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-22 00:56:28 +00:00
dwitte%stanford.edu
23ed84684d reverting change.
git-svn-id: svn://10.0.0.236/trunk@241911 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-21 15:02:13 +00:00
reed%reedloden.com
afab25327a Bug 399545 - "<textbox type="number"> spin buttons look wrong with some GTK themes" (add GTK theming for spinner and spinner-textfield) [p=twanno@lycos.nl (Teune van Steeg) r+sr=roc a1.9=beltzner]
git-svn-id: svn://10.0.0.236/trunk@241901 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-21 11:30:30 +00:00
dwitte%stanford.edu
0d0a1c333d reland part of bug 407442.
git-svn-id: svn://10.0.0.236/trunk@241898 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-21 11:22:18 +00:00
reed%reedloden.com
dafc3f4b30 Bug 257437 - "[GTK2] NS_THEME_SEPARATOR, NS_THEME_SPLITTER implementation" [p=ispence@gmail.com (Ian Spence) r+sr=roc a1.9=beltzner]
git-svn-id: svn://10.0.0.236/trunk@241897 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-21 11:17:03 +00:00
dwitte%stanford.edu
d62beece33 relanding part of 407442.
git-svn-id: svn://10.0.0.236/trunk@241831 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-20 07:30:06 +00:00
dwitte%stanford.edu
7094b241c3 back out changes.
git-svn-id: svn://10.0.0.236/trunk@241739 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-19 11:07:42 +00:00
dwitte%stanford.edu
90bc683a3f reland nsTObserverArray changes only.
git-svn-id: svn://10.0.0.236/trunk@241732 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-19 06:03:06 +00:00
dwitte%stanford.edu
5de2d1ee12 backing out to investigate Ts increase
git-svn-id: svn://10.0.0.236/trunk@241730 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-19 04:12:13 +00:00
dwitte%stanford.edu
50e90b27e7 implement nsTObserverArray using nsTArray, clean up the interface, provide an nsAutoTObserverArray, and use it to reduce allocations in
nsEventListenerManager. b=407442, r+sr=sicking, a=beltzner


git-svn-id: svn://10.0.0.236/trunk@241726 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-19 01:06:36 +00:00
jruderman%hmc.edu
cc8bfbedde Your mother was a hamster and your father smelt of crashtests!
git-svn-id: svn://10.0.0.236/trunk@241638 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-18 06:33:13 +00:00
jruderman%hmc.edu
67e0e10dd5 Add crashtest
git-svn-id: svn://10.0.0.236/trunk@241637 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-18 06:31:39 +00:00
jruderman%hmc.edu
488d8eac4a Add crashtests
git-svn-id: svn://10.0.0.236/trunk@241636 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-18 06:30:20 +00:00
jruderman%hmc.edu
280995aefa Add crashtests related to old form hack
git-svn-id: svn://10.0.0.236/trunk@241498 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-17 02:50:58 +00:00
jruderman%hmc.edu
42c00df0fb 2003 called. It wants its crashtest back.
git-svn-id: svn://10.0.0.236/trunk@241444 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-16 04:57:11 +00:00
dbaron%dbaron.org
200d809e4e Use the existing linked list structure while sorting rules instead of using temporary arrays. b=408295 r+sr=sicking a=dsicore
git-svn-id: svn://10.0.0.236/trunk@241293 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-14 22:59:20 +00:00
jonas%sicking.cc
47f6800731 Bug 408123: Use nsTObserverArray rather than array copy to deal with listeners going away while firing event. r=smaug sr=jst
git-svn-id: svn://10.0.0.236/trunk@241203 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-14 01:41:49 +00:00
jonas%sicking.cc
3834830fe9 Bug 408135: Get rid of unnecessary array churning in nsCSSRuleProcessor::GetRuleCascade. r/s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@241197 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-14 00:24:39 +00:00
jruderman%hmc.edu
a4df1119b5 Add a few crashtests.
git-svn-id: svn://10.0.0.236/trunk@240969 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-13 06:44:03 +00:00
martijn.martijn%gmail.com
4cd89710c5 Bug 406073 - OnMouseOver and OnMouseOut Dysfunctional On Marquee, r=bzbarsky, sr=roc, a=beltzner
git-svn-id: svn://10.0.0.236/trunk@240915 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-12 14:56:57 +00:00
dmose%mozilla.org
0714b46c51 Backing out fix for bug 392785 as per roc + mconnor.
git-svn-id: svn://10.0.0.236/trunk@240455 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-04 23:32:09 +00:00
masayuki%d-toybox.com
425bca40e0 Bug 392785 overflowed underline sometimes is not repainted at scrolling r+sr=roc, b1.9=dbaron
git-svn-id: svn://10.0.0.236/trunk@240281 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-03 06:51:59 +00:00
bzbarsky%mit.edu
103775a0c5 Don't do arithmetic with unconstrained widths when reflowing comboboxes. Bug
363858, r+sr=dbaron


git-svn-id: svn://10.0.0.236/trunk@240280 18797224-902f-48f8-a5cc-f745e15eee43
2007-12-03 06:41:39 +00:00
reed%reedloden.com
3a6465fa17 Bug 363696 - "Crash [@ nsHTMLReflowState::ComputeContainingBlockRectangle] with file upload control in xul" [p=kinetik@flim.org (Matthew Gregan) r=bzbarsky sr=roc a=blocking1.9+]
git-svn-id: svn://10.0.0.236/trunk@239959 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-27 03:35:50 +00:00
longsonr%gmail.com
14a32febe0 Bug 398105 - Removing xlink:href attribute from svg:a does not update elements influenced by :link styles. r+sr=bzbarsky,a1.9=tor
git-svn-id: svn://10.0.0.236/trunk@239863 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-23 09:43:49 +00:00
jonas%sicking.cc
474e1b8270 bug 384612: Remove script from scrollbar XBL binding. r/sr=dbaron
git-svn-id: svn://10.0.0.236/trunk@239674 18797224-902f-48f8-a5cc-f745e15eee43
2007-11-19 20:08:21 +00:00